   > @QWQyyy First, IIRC, the timeout of the Kubernetes client in the above log 
is related to the pod creation. It's not related to the execution of an 
activation. The action timeout controls the execution timeout against the 
pod(container).
   > 
   > 
https://github.com/apache/openwhisk/blob/5529cc49d31f135dfdac4f2a2072ca46bfd754de/core/invoker/src/main/scala/org/apache/openwhisk/core/containerpool/ContainerProxy.scala#L834
   > 
   > I think you need to ensure you can invoke your action successfully with 
the `wsk action invoke` command. If you can successfully invoke your action 
without the API gateway, then the culprit is the API gateway. If your action is 
invoked well but it is changed to the asynchronous(get 202 response) at some 
point, it's related to the controller configuration. If you can't even invoke 
your activation in the asynchronous mode as well, you may not configure the 
action timeout properly.
